When people search for why commercial air duct and vent cleaning is important, they are often looking to understand how maintaining clean ventilation systems can impact the safety, efficiency, and indoor air quality of their properties. Commercial spaces, such as offices, retail stores, restaurants, and warehouses, rely heavily on proper ventilation to create a comfortable environment for employees and customers alike. Over time, dust, debris, and other contaminants can accumulate within air ducts and vents, leading to potential health concerns and operational inefficiencies. Recognizing the significance of regular cleaning helps property owners and managers ensure their systems function properly and that indoor air remains safe and healthy.
This topic is closely related to common problems like poor indoor air quality, excessive dust buildup, mold growth, and reduced HVAC system performance. When air ducts are clogged with dirt and debris, it can cause systems to work harder, increasing energy costs and risking breakdowns. Additionally, if mold or bacteria grow inside the ductwork, it can lead to respiratory issues or allergic reactions among building occupants. Many property owners plan for routine cleaning as part of their maintenance schedules to prevent these issues, especially in environments with high occupancy or specific health concerns. Commercial air duct and vent cleaning services are often seen as a proactive step to address these problems before they escalate.
The types of properties that typically come up in discussions about commercial air duct and vent cleaning include office buildings, retail centers, restaurants, medical facilities, and industrial warehouses. These spaces often have complex ventilation systems that require specialized cleaning to ensure proper airflow and indoor air quality. In environments like restaurants, where grease and particles can accumulate quickly, regular vent cleaning is essential to prevent fire hazards and maintain compliance with safety standards. Medical facilities and laboratories also depend on clean ventilation to meet strict health regulations. Why is commercial air duct and vent cleaning important for indoor air quality? Commercial air duct and vent cleaning helps remove dust, mold, and other contaminants that can circulate through indoor air, promoting a healthier environment in commercial spaces.
How does regular cleaning impact the efficiency of HVAC systems? Regular cleaning of air ducts and vents can improve HVAC system performance by reducing obstructions, leading to better airflow and potentially lowering energy consumption.
Can dirty ducts contribute to mold growth or pest infestations? Yes, accumulated dirt and moisture in ducts can create conditions conducive to mold growth and attract pests, making cleaning essential for preventing these issues.
Why should businesses consider professional duct cleaning services? Professional service providers have the tools and expertise to thoroughly clean ducts and vents, ensuring that all buildup is removed and reducing the risk of air quality problems.
What are the health benefits of maintaining clean commercial air ducts and vents? Keeping ducts and vents clean can reduce allergens and airborne pollutants, which may help improve respiratory health for employees and visitors.
